An Elm Creek day care center has undergone some changes in the years it's been operating.

Since the Elm Creek Stay and Play opened up last September it has undergone a few changes.


The facility, which is licensed to care for twelve kids no longer is licensed to care for infants.


Supervisor Stephanie Brewer says because of the little room they have, they couldn't accommodate several groups of children.


She adds they plan to expand in the future.


Brewer notes for now, the daycare is keeping busy with pre-school and school-age children.


Their numbers for this summer have been almost at full capacity, with the last two weeks in August the center is completely full.
